Future trends in performance nutrition for sports

Sports nutrition is continuously evolving to meet the demands of athletes and improve performance. Here are some future trends in performance nutrition for sports:

  1. Personalized nutrition plans: Athletes will receive customized nutrition plans tailored to their specific needs, taking into account factors such as training volume, intensity, and individual dietary preferences.
  1. Functional foods and supplements: There will be an increasing focus on the development of functional foods and supplements that target specific performance-related goals, such as enhancing recovery, reducing inflammation, and optimizing energy levels.
  1. Nutrigenomics: The study of how individual genetic variations affect a person’s response to nutrients. This can provide valuable insights into tailoring nutrition plans to maximize athletic performance based on genetic predispositions.
  1. Sustainable and ethical choices: There will be a growing emphasis on sustainable and ethically sourced ingredients in performance nutrition products, aligning with the increasing awareness of environmental and ethical considerations.
  1. Advanced monitoring and data analytics: Utilizing cutting-edge technology to monitor athletes’ nutritional status and performance, allowing for real-time adjustments to their nutrition plans for optimal results.
